Transaction 58c30589e7a2dbb6929035b96d99d26e6f1736077c546077a6291c4b30725198
1 Input
1 Output
-
58c30589e7a2dbb6929035b96d99d26e6f1736077c546077a6291c4b30725198:0
- value
- 10427702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3f57033835cad458caffb18c045c7de5755dcfc OP_EQUAL
- address
- 3KZ9iJTPUNiH1f5mr7tbWzW4ZaUyqApRKU